Tremendous moisture in the atmosphere has been explored to produce electricity in clean, ubiquitous, and all-weather ways, based on the ongoing development of an interesting moist-electric generator (MEG). Functional polymers demonstrate distinctive properties of strong moisture absorption, abundant groups for ion dissociation, easily-processing ability, and so on, which have been rapidly developed for MEGs over the past decade to enhance performance and enrich the applications greatly. Therefore, a systematic review on polymer-based MEGs is urgently needed to summarize previous works and provide sharp points for further developing high-performing MEGs. In this review, the basic principles of moisture-based power generation and the types of polymer materials explored in the electric generation layer are briefly described. The improvement strategies and latest applications of MEG are provided. In the end, the current challenges and the potential trends in MEG are also outlined to guide the design and synthesis of high-performance MEG devices in the future.
